A SILVER TANKARD AND A SILVER MUG
MARK OF JOHN EDWARDS, BOSTON, THE TANKARD CIRCA 1728, THE MUG CIRCA 1720
The tankard cylindrical, with domed hinged cover and bell finial, engraved on the front with crossed fronds and a cherub enclosing inscription This Belongs to/the Church in/Brattle Street/1728., the sides later engraved with foliage and presentation inscription: 1863/Presented/to the/First Church in Medford/by/Charles O. Whitmore of Boston/A descendant in the 5th Generation/from John Whitmore Deacon/1713-1739, marked on body and cover with Kane mark C, also with Museum of Fine Arts, Boston loan sticker M.F.A. 104.25 First Parish Medford; the mug tapering cylindrical with applied midband, the scroll handle engraved G/F*R, marked on body with Kane mark B, the base engraved 4, also engraved with Ford Collection inventory number F22
The tankard 8¼ in. (20.6 cm.) high; the mug 4¼ in. (10.6 cm.) high; 32 oz. 10 dwt. (1,016 gr.) (2)

The tankard: sold from Brattle Street Church, Boston, 1839
Given to First Church of Christ, Medford, 1863
With Heller Antiques, 1994

The mug: Sotheby's, New York, 30 January - 2 February 1991, lot 145
